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/ Помогите с проектированием / 3 сообщений из 3, страница 1 из 1
27.05.2006, 02:40
    #33755712
-Az-
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с проектированием
Грубо говоря, нужно сделать базу, хранящую различную инофрмацию о компаниях. В том числе, финансовые показатели (оборот, прибыль и т.д.) Проблема в том, что каждый финансовый показатель указан для нескольких лет.

Ну, то есть, о компании известен, например, Оборот1991, Оборот1992, Оборот1993 и т.д.

По идее, можно создать таблицу Оборот, где уникальностью должна обладать сумма полей "Компания"+"Год". Но я все-таки сомневаюсь... в особенности потому, что база делается в Аксесе, а насколько я понял, условие уникальности суммы двух полей там поставить нельзя. Может, подскажете что-нибудь?

Спасибо!
...
Рейтинг: 0 / 0
27.05.2006, 14:44
    #33755933
Br. Potemkin
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с проектированием
Время актуальности компании можно организовать так:
таблица с оборотами - идея правильная, только уникальностью лучше сделать
3 поля - компания, дата начала действия оборота и дата окончания действия оборота.
В принципе, логикой можно свести все к 2-м полям - компания и дата начала действия оборота. Датой окончания будет дата начала следующего оборота,
а если такового нет - значит это последний оборот.
...
Рейтинг: 0 / 0
27.05.2006, 17:17
    #33756076
iscrafm
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с проектированием
-Az-По идее, можно создать таблицу Оборот, где уникальностью должна обладать сумма полей "Компания"+"Год". Но я все-таки сомневаюсь... в особенности потому, что база делается в Аксесе, а насколько я понял, условие уникальности суммы двух полей там поставить нельзя.
Можно.
...
Рейтинг: 0 / 0
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/ Помогите с проектированием / 3 сообщений из 3,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]